HA-LP25K14 | MITSUBISHI Low inertia medium / high power servo motor HA-LP25K14


Servo motor series: flat type, medium power.
Rated output: 1.5kw.
Rated speed: 2000r/min.
Electromagnetic brake: with.
Shaft end specification: Standard (straight axis).
Features: flat type of the model is very suitable for servo motor installation space is limited occasions HA-LP25K14.
IP level: IP65.
Application example:
1, industrial robots.
2, food processing machinery.
